📍 Where Is the 539 Area Code Located?

The 539 area code is located in Oklahoma, primarily serving Tulsa and the surrounding region. It’s a standard geographic area code under the North American Numbering Plan (NANP). Keep in mind that mobile number portability means someone could carry a 539 number with them after moving — so the code tells you where the number was issued, not necessarily where the person is right now.

🛡️ Is 539 Area Code Spam or Scam?

Area code 539 is 100% legitimate — it serves Tulsa, Oklahoma. The problem is that scammers spoof 539 numbers constantly because people trust local-looking calls. The most common 539 scams involve fake utility shutoff threats, vehicle warranty extensions, and Social Security impersonation.

⚠️ Red Flag: If a 539 caller demands immediate payment via gift cards, wire transfer, or crypto — hang up. No legitimate organization uses these methods. Verify by calling the company’s official number directly.

How to verify: Don’t call back the number — look up the official number for whatever organization the caller claimed to represent and call that instead. Google the full 10-digit number in quotes to check if others have reported it as spam.

📵 How to Block 539 Spam Calls & Texts

Block on iPhone

  1. Open Phone → tap Recents
  2. Tap next to the 539 spam number
  3. Scroll down → “Block this Caller”
  4. Silence all unknowns: Settings → Phone → Silence Unknown Callers → ON

Block on Android

  1. Open Phone → find the 539 number
  2. Tap ⋮ menu → “Block number”
  3. For broader blocking: Settings → Blocked numbers → Unknown toggle ON

Report Spam

  1. Forward spam texts to 7726 (SPAM)
  2. Report at reportfraud.ftc.gov
  3. Register at donotcall.gov or call 1-888-382-1222

⚠️ One-Ring Scam: If a 539 number rings once and hangs up, do NOT call back. This scam connects you to a premium-rate line that charges your bill.
